maokong gondola

I finished my mid term exam last Thursday so my mother and I decided to go to Taipei the next day. Among the places we visited, the Maokong Gondola impressed me most. By the time we arrived, there were a lot of people had been waiting in line. Most of them were elders and couples, but I saw some foreigners were in line too. After standing for about 40 minutes, my mother and I finally got into the gondola. There were eight people in a car and it was a little bit crowded. However, the view was fantastic. I can see the Taipei 101 from looking down the cable car. Of course I saw many buildings and mountains were under the car too. It took about 25 minutes to get to the final station. I really enjoyed taking the gondola because it was exciting. And I’m looking forward to visit again.
